Output 3fc34cb9ac2fb6f06d9729c641678eb58f651251876f72350b4f8a1f8e10a529:24

value
170687314
script pubkey
OP_0 OP_PUSHBYTES_32 d33986f459e23f3b7570f39a420bd24acc4ca1e4134855b277ef9b2ccb02fed2
address
bc1q6vucdazeuglnkats7wdyyz7jftxyeg0yzdy9tvnha7djejczlmfqzzgs2h
transaction
3fc34cb9ac2fb6f06d9729c641678eb58f651251876f72350b4f8a1f8e10a529
spent
true